Crystal structures of Pt(II) and Pd(II) complexes with the free radical 4-aminoTEMPO

Pt(II) and Pd(II) compounds containing the free radical 4-aminoTEMPO (4amTEMPO) were synthesized and characterised by X-ray diffraction methods. The disubstituted complexes cis-and trans-Pt(4amTEMPO)(2)I(2) were studied. The trans isomer was prepared from the isomerisation of the cis analogue. The two Pd(II) compounds trans-Pd(4amTEMPO)(2)X(2) (X = Cl and I) were also characterised by crystallographic methods. A mixed-ligand complex cis-PL(DMSO)(4amTEMPO)Cl(2) was synthesized from the isomerisation of the trans isomer in hot water. Its crystal structure was also determined. In all the complexes, the 4amTEMPO ligand is bonded to the metal through the -NH(2) group, since the nitroxide O atom is not a good donor atom for the soft Pt(II) and Pd(II) metals. The conformation of the 4-aminoTEMPO ligand was compared to those of the few reported structures in the literature. (C) 2010 Elsevier B.V. All rights reserved.
